备份
数据库备份是一种创建数据库文件的副本的过程,以便在原始数据丢失或损坏时提供恢复点。备份策略应根据业务需求和风险容忍度量身定制。
类型:
- 完全备份:创建数据库的所有数据的副本,是一个完整的恢复点。
- 增量备份:只备份自上次备份以来更改的数据,是最快的备份类型。
- 差异备份:备份自上次完全备份以来更改的所有数据,比增量备份快,但比完全备份慢。
方法:
- 物理备份:创建整个数据库文件的副本。
- 逻辑备份:通过使用备份实用程序或 sql 语句创建数据库结构和数据的副本。
恢复
数据库恢复是将备份副本恢复到其原始状态的过程。恢复策略应考虑恢复目标点 (RPO) 和恢复时间目标 (RTO)。
类型:
- 完全恢复:从完全备份恢复整个数据库。
- 增量恢复:从增量备份序列恢复数据,需要先应用完全备份,然后再应用增量备份。
- 差异恢复:从差异备份序列恢复数据,需要先应用完全备份,然后再应用差异备份。
方法:
- 热恢复:将备份文件恢复到活动数据库,无需停机。
- 冷恢复:将备份文件恢复到新创建的数据库,需要停机。
最佳实践
- 制定备份计划:确定备份频率、类型和保留策略。
- 测试备份:定期还原备份以验证其完整性和可恢复性。
- 自动化备份:使用脚本或软件自动化备份过程。
- 异地存储备份:将备份存储在物理或云端异地,以防止灾难性数据丢失。
- 控制访问:限制对备份文件的访问,以防止未经授权的更改或破坏。
- 使用备份软件:利用备份软件简化备份和恢复过程。
- 培训人员:确保关键人员熟悉备份和恢复程序。
结论
通过实施有效的备份和恢复策略,企业可以最大程度地减少数据丢失的风险,并确保数据库的可用性和完整性。通过制定全面的计划、测试备份、自动化流程并实施最佳实践,企业可以确保其数据免遭丢失,并保持业务连续性。
想要了解更多内容,请持续关注码农资源网,一起探索发现编程世界的无限可能!
本站部分资源来源于网络,仅限用于学习和研究目的,请勿用于其他用途。
如有侵权请发送邮件至1943759704@qq.com删除
码农资源网 » 揭秘数据库备份与恢复的秘诀:让数据不再恐惧丢失
本站部分资源来源于网络,仅限用于学习和研究目的,请勿用于其他用途。
如有侵权请发送邮件至1943759704@qq.com删除
码农资源网 » 揭秘数据库备份与恢复的秘诀:让数据不再恐惧丢失